SEN Teacher - Communication & Interaction Setting (ASAP Start)

Location: Barnsley
Contract: Full-time, long-term (with potential to become permanent)
Start Date: ASAP

A specialist provision in Barnsley is seeking a passionate and skilled SEN Teacher to join their dedicated team. This full-time role involves teaching within Hive 3, supporting pupils who are working at approximately Year 1 to Year 2 levels and who have a range of communication and interaction needs.

About the Role

You will be working with pupils with varied and complex needs, including:

  • Autism Spectrum Disorder (ASD)
  • Pre-verbal or non-verbal communication
  • Intensive interaction approaches
  • PECS and other visual communication systems

The successful candidate will play an integral role in creating a calm, structured, and nurturing learning environment where children can develop both academically and socially. For a strong candidate, this position may lead to a permanent post
.

Essential Requirements

Applicants must have:

  • Qualified Teacher Status (QTS) or an equivalent recognised teaching qualification
  • Proven experience in a special educational needs environment
    , ideally within a communication and interaction-focused setting
  • Strong understanding of SEND strategies and differentiated learning
  • Experience supporting pupils with ASD and communication needs
  • Confidence using PECS, intensive interaction, and similar approaches
  • A patient, consistent, and positive approach to teaching
Desirable Experience

Although not essential, it would be advantageous if candidates have:

  • Subject leadership experience
  • Experience contributing to or leading an aspect of school improvement
Why Work Here?
  • Supportive senior leadership and specialist staff
  • Opportunities for continuous professional development
  • A warm, inclusive, and collaborative working environment
  • The chance to make a meaningful difference to children who require tailored support to thrive
